Then later when you are ready to continue, just run the same gogrepo download command again. It checks again what has been (completely) downloaded already and skips them, and continues downloading the rest.
However, if there is a long time between those download sessions (like a week or more), it may be advisable to re-run the gogrepo update command too in order to get new file details, in case some of the to-be-downloaded files have changed on GOG's end in the meantime, which would mean gogrepo is trying to download older versions of files, failing (=skipping them) as they are no longer available on GOG's servers.
